Public Notice, town of Wilton Heritage Commission, Feb. 22, 2005
The Wilton Heritage commission has voted to amend its by-laws, specifically regarding the election of Officers of the Commission, to eliminate a clause limiting officers to only two consecutive terms. This change is proposed because there has been a difficulty in finding other members of the commission who are available and willing to assume the duties of the various offices. The change to the by-laws is printed below:
